Investigating the adiabatic beam grouping at the NICA accelerator complex
Authors:O I Brovko  A V Butenko  A Yu Grebentsov  A V Eliseev  I N Meshkov  A L Svetov  A O Sidorin  V M Slepnev
Institution:1.Laboratory of High Energy Physics,Joint Institute for Nuclear Research,Dubna, Moscow oblast,Russia
Abstract:The NICA complex comprises the Booster and Nuclotron synchrotrons for accelerating particle beams to the required energy and the Collider machine, in which particle collisions are investigated. The experimental heavy-ion program deals with ions up to Au+79. The light-ion program deals with polarized deuterons and protons. Grouping of a beam coasting in an ion chamber is required in many parts of the complex. Beam grouping may effectively increase the longitudinal emittance and particle losses. To avoid these negative effects, various regimes of adiabatic grouping have been simulated and dedicated experiments with a deuteron beam have been conducted at the Nuclotron machine. As a result, we are able to construct and optimize the beam-grouping equipment, which provides a capture efficiency near 100% either retaining or varying the harmonic multiplicity of the HF system.
